Revolutionizing Connectivity with Arduino’s UNO SPE Shield

In the rapidly evolving landscape of industrial automation and IoT, connectivity is everything. The new Arduino ASX00073 UNO SPE Shield, now available from Mouser Electronics, marks a significant leap forward in simplifying communication infrastructure. By combining Single Pair Ethernet (SPE) and RS485 in a single shield, it allows engineers to design more compact, energy-efficient, and future-ready systems.

Single Pair Ethernet: A Game Changer for Industrial Networks

SPE introduces a revolutionary way to transmit both power and data over a single twisted pair, also known as Power over Data Line (PoDL). This technology dramatically reduces cabling costs and complexity—an advantage that resonates across industrial automation, smart buildings, automotive, and edge computing. RS485 Integration: Bridging Legacy and Modern Systems

The inclusion of RS485 connectivity in the ASX00073 shield is a strategic move. Many industrial facilities still rely on RS485-based communication for sensors and controllers. With this shield, engineers can seamlessly modernize existing infrastructures without discarding proven RS485 networks. It’s an ideal hybrid solution that connects the old and the new—a practical benefit often overlooked in the rush toward digital transformation.

Enhanced Compatibility and Robust Design

Built with Arduino UNO form factor compatibility, the SPE shield supports SPI, UART, and I2C interfaces, ensuring interoperability across a wide range of devices and peripherals. The screw terminal design offers reliable connections for harsh industrial environments, while integrated protection features make it suitable for remote monitoring and automated control systems where reliability is non-negotiable.

Upgrading to the UNO R4 Series: Power and Flexibility

Mouser Electronics also offers the Arduino UNO R4 series—available in Minima and Wi-Fi versions. Both use the Renesas RA4M1 32-bit Arm Cortex-M4 processor, delivering a 48MHz clock speed and enhanced memory. For projects that demand wireless communication, the UNO R4 Wi-Fi integrates an Espressif S3 module, while the Minima offers cost-effective performance. Crucially, both maintain full compatibility with UNO R3 shields, including the new SPE shield, enabling effortless hardware upgrades.
